Loadout Conveyors for Poultry Processing Plant

General Description

Poultry processing is one of the largest industries in the US with millions of chickens processed each day. Every part of a chicken is either processed for human consumption or rendered into a powdered meal to be used as a protein additive for other products such as pet food. Once the edible portions have been separated, the remains are sent to a rendering facility for further processing. Very few poultry plants have onsite rendering and therefore, must have a truck loadout system to facilitate transportation to offsite rendering.

Generally, the material sent to be rendered is separated based on potential protein content and loaded into trailers for transport to a nearby rendering facility. Feathers, which are a very high-density protein source, are shipped separately from the offal. Offal, including certain organs and any other portions of the chicken that will not be used, is shipped in a separate trailer to the rendering facility. Screw conveyors transport the offal and feathers from their respective dewatering screens up to a height where the trailers can be evenly loaded using multiple discharge gates.

Design Parameters

  1. Product Type: Offal (Meat) & Feathers
  2. Material Density: 45 Lbs. per Cubic Foot
  3. Capacity: 645 Cubic Feet per Hour
  4. Duty: 24 Hours per Day, 7 Days per Week

KWS Advantages

With downtime valued in thousands of dollars per hour, break downs can be quite costly to a plant. KWS evaluated the current situation and recommended improvements to the existing loadout system as frequent failures were eating into the bottom line. Many sections of trough were rusted through due to the damp environment. In addition, the plant was planning an expansion of the truck loading area to potentially make room for a surge bin in the near future. After the most recent failure, KWS was contacted, and a representative was on site immediately to measure and assess requirements.

With the experience of our design team and high-quality equipment built in Burleson, Texas, KWS provided the right solution with a short lead time. Stainless steel construction eliminated the rust issues experienced by the plant and every conveyor was designed with modularity in mind. When the plant moves forward with the expansion, all conveyors can be relocated in any configuration to maximize the new layout. In addition, the entire project (including 3D-modeled approval drawings) was shipped just 11 weeks after receipt of order to meet the customer’s required install window.

KWS Special Features

All screw conveyors were close coupled & clocked to eliminate hanger bearings. 304SS troughs were fitted with mild steel liners to prevent galling between the stainless-steel screw flights and troughs on the offal conveyors. Feather conveyors utilized wear bars rather than liners to create a rifling effect which conveys feathers more efficiently. Each loadout conveyor had multiple discharges along its length fitted with KWS heavy-duty flat pneumatic slide gates utilizing bronze-bushed rollers. The slide gates opened and closed as needed to evenly fill standard bulk trucks. The material of construction for all conveyors was 304 stainless steel to prevent corrosion due to the high moisture content of the application.
